Features
* Y Non-inverting buffers Y Bidirectional data path Y A outputs sink 24 mA (20 mA Mil) Y B outputs sink 64 mA (48 mA Mil) Y Guaranteed 4000V minimum ESD protection

Applications
* Current sinking capability is 24 mA (20 mA Mil) at the A ports and 64 mA (48 mA Mil) at the B ports The Transmit Receive (T R) input determines the direction of data flow through the bidirectional transceiver Transmit (active HIGH) enables data from A ports to B ports Receive (active LOW) enables da
